Brief description of site
The house at Garnstone was built from 1806 and demolished in 1958. The park remains, including extensive tree-plantings.
Brief history of site
The house was built from 1806 for Samuel Peploe to the design of John Nash. A formal garden was added by W.A. and A.M. Nesfield in the later 19th century. The house was demolished in 1958.
